Curt Thor
President

Curt Thor, owner of North Bay Real Estate Appraisals based in Novato, CA, has been working as an appraiser for the past 23 years. He got his start in appraising working for the Marin County Assessor's Office, where he worked for two years as an appraiser technician. Curt specializes in the high-end residential market and new construction properties, which were areas he was assigned while working for the Assessor's Office.

Treasurer Jim Overton
Treasurer

Jim proudly served twenty one years in the Air Force, participating in the Korean and Vietnam Police Actions and three years in West Germany during the so-called Cold War. He retired in 1972 to become a real estate broker for the next 7 years. In 1975 he performed his first appraisal and in 1988 he opened his own office, Appraisal Associates of Yuba City. While trying to make a living he became acquainted with two other great appraisers, Jim Trussas, of Redding and Jim Morgan, of Rocklin, and in 1997 they started mapping out a new organization. Now serving the general public with every type of appraisal and just completing his 35th year as an appraiser and his 80th year of life, Jim is very involved in the profession and known throughout the North state. He makes his home in the small City of Yuba City, population 100,000, and has two married boys with their own wives, children and businesses.

SecretaryDana Adams Blake
Secretary

Dana has been appraising since 1985 when her mom, Sue Ellen Adams talked her into becoming an appraiser for her business, Adams Appraisals. She remembers hand writing her first appraisal and attaching a few Polaroid photos. Her mom gave her great training and ethics and she was hooked from the beginning! Where else could she get paid to look at other people's homes, drive the area to look at more homes, perform an analysis at her own home and then determine what properties were worth? Her favorite properties are country and coastal! She really enjoys driving the comparables on those appraisals. Her mom, Sue Ellen died in 1993 but Adams Appraisals lives on. More than 25 years later she is still enjoying the job and the freedoms that come with being self employed. In her spare time, she is an outdoor education day leader and docent with the Laguna de Santa Rosa Foundation and she also enjoys skating, hiking, bicycling, hula hooping and camping and kayaking with her husband of almost 30 years, Pete. They have two grown children. Their son Brendan is a naturalist and their daughter Alanya is going into the appraisal business starting in January 2011. She just passed the OREA state test for trainees and will be the third generation in the Adams Appraisals family business!!! Dana served as REAA North Bay Secretary from 2007 to 2010 and is happy to serve currently as REAA Corporate Secretary with a passionate and well educated group of appraisal professionals.

DirectorMark Lindsay
Director

Mark has been a licensed appraiser for 16 years. His career started with a small independent firm in San Rafael, California. He was hired by Bank of America where he worked 8 years as a staff appraiser, senior appraiser and finally on special projects for the national appraisal group. He took a position with Irwin Home Equity as the manager of the appraisal department  managing appraisal services and reviews for retail, wholesale and correspondent lending in 31 states.  A desire to spend more time in his home town lead to a 3 year tenure with Washington Mutual where he won 2005 Kudos award for production, a nationwide recognition for the top 1% in the company. With a variety of production, review and credit risk experience gained in the prior 15 years, he is now self employed and the owner of an independent firm, Marin Home and Land Appraisal based in Marin County, CA. He resides in San Anselmo with his wife and 2 children.
